Output 7066c45d425b60b89a716e3578faa5a996aa8e3047d9e9bbbab93c3c129a71ae:59

value
669576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ec845dcafe940097d39f9f1e6e69e8b228f043 OP_EQUAL
address
32ELdzj2Fn8hXJ6CkacvX59Y11u1KVi4Mt
transaction
7066c45d425b60b89a716e3578faa5a996aa8e3047d9e9bbbab93c3c129a71ae